My RBTA was doing great yesterday after a run in with the power head a few weeks ago. This morning my water turned cloudy and the RBTA was no where to be found. Bits and pieces of fleshy stuff was floating around which I'm assuming was the RBTA. Then 2 fishes died this evening. Does RBTA release toxins after it dies? Thanks for any answers.

tlo
07-15-2008, 05:10 AM
no, it won't release toxins, but will foul the tank as it decomposes. Do a water change and check your ammonia and nitrates.
